We have seen a previous case of attack on jail broken iphones from a kid from Netherlands who apparently felt bad later and gave away the instructions to get your iphone back to factory settings later on and now its not a wonder that some anonymous guy from Australia is already spreading this worm attack on iphones in Australia who have jail broken their iphones and haven’t changed their SSH default password. This time the worm changes the phone background picture to Rick Astley and it tries to spread itself to other iphones on your network. It was already highly expected that similar incidents will happen on other parts of the world as soon as the information about how the guy from Netherland has used this vulnerabilty in phones spreads across internet and I am not really wondered to its already in action in Australia. So if you are an iphone user just make sure to change your default SSH password “alpine” to something else to protect yourself from this wide spreading worm.
